The Japanese Asano Stainless Steel Shovel combines remarkable strength with surprising lightness through its full stainless steel construction, delivering professional-grade digging performance at just under 3 pounds. This versatile Japanese-made spade features a sharp cutting edge, rigid tubular shaft, and comfortable YD handle design that handles everything from tree planting to cement mixing without flexing or breaking.

Key Features:

  • Full stainless steel construction throughout
  • Sharp cutting edge for easy soil penetration
  • Tubular stainless steel YD handle
  • Firm tread for comfortable foot pressure
  • Rigid stainless steel pipe shaft
  • Rust and corrosion resistant
  • Lightweight at under 3 pounds
  • Made in Japan

Specifications:

  • Overall length: 31½ inches
  • Head width: 6¾ inches
  • Head length: 8¾ inches
  • Weight: 3 pounds
  • Material: Stainless steel throughout
  • Handle type: YD tubular design
  • Origin: Japan

Engineering Excellence in Every Detail: The full stainless steel construction transforms this shovel from a tool that fights corrosion into one that ignores it entirely. At just under 3 pounds, it weighs significantly less than comparable carbon steel shovels while maintaining superior strength through the rigid tubular shaft design. The sharp cutting edge—a feature often overlooked in shovel design—slices through compacted soil and roots rather than simply wedging through them, reducing the effort required for each thrust. The 6¾-inch blade width provides efficient material movement without being unwieldy, while the 8¾-inch length offers good penetration for deep digging. The YD handle configuration provides multiple comfortable grip positions for both digging and lifting motions, reducing strain during extended use.

Versatility Through Quality: The combination of light weight, exceptional strength, and corrosion resistance makes this shovel equally valuable for delicate garden work and heavy construction tasks. When planting trees, the sharp edge cleanly cuts the rootball outline while the rigid shaft provides the leverage needed for prying. For mixing concrete, the stainless steel won't react with cement alkalinity, maintaining its integrity where carbon steel would deteriorate. The firm tread allows full body weight application without boot damage, essential for penetrating hard ground. Japanese attention to detail ensures every component works in harmony—the handle angle optimizes force transfer, the blade curve efficiently moves material, and the overall balance minimizes user fatigue.
